Creatively promoting the role of "senior digital citizens"

On August 15, the Central Committee of the Vietnam Association of the Elderly coordinated with the Hanoi Association of the Elderly to organize a workshop on "Assessing the needs and current situation of the elderly participating in promoting digital transformation, green transformation, entrepreneurship and job creation".

Vice President of the Central Committee of the Vietnam Association of the Elderly Phan Van Hung speaks. Photo: Thao Huong

Speaking at the workshop, Vice President of the Central Committee of the Vietnam Association of the Elderly Phan Van Hung emphasized: We often think that digital transformation, green transformation or startups are concepts for the young generation, for dynamic and innovative people. However, with their intelligence, life experience and inherent enthusiasm, the elderly can absolutely make a significant, even extremely important contribution to these processes.

Mr. Phan Van Hung said that the organization of this workshop aims to "comprehensively assess the needs and current situation of the elderly in accessing and participating in these fields.

Sharing at the workshop, Chairman of the Hanoi Elderly Association Nguyen The Toan emphasized the significance of the Project "Elderly people participating in promoting digital transformation, green transformation, entrepreneurship and job creation" according to Decision No. 379/QD-TTg of the Prime Minister.

“With a large number of elderly people and high qualifications (accounting for 16.08% of the city's population), the implementation of the Project in Hanoi is of special importance. This is both a task and an opportunity to strongly promote the role of the elderly in the capital, contributing to the cause of socio -economic development in the new era, the era of national development," said the Chairman of the Hanoi Association of the Elderly.

Chairman of the City Elderly Association Nguyen The Toan also proposed to develop easy-to-understand "digital handbooks" with simple content, focusing on essential skills such as using online public services, cashless payments and especially skills to prevent and combat fraud in cyberspace; support the provision of digital devices for the elderly...

Affirming the role of “Old age - shining example” of the elderly, Vice Chairman of Tay Ho Ward People's Committee Nguyen Viet Cuong said that Tay Ho District has always created conditions for the elderly in the area to promote their potential and experience, not only actively participating in emulation movements but also pioneering in many new fields. Typically, the Association has organized training sessions on digital transformation, green transformation and startups, directing 100% of grassroots associations and branches to apply Zalo and Facebook to connect members.

Conference scene. Photo: Quynh Anh

Former Chairwoman of the Association of the Elderly in Tay Ho District (formerly) Tran Thi Thu Huong affirmed that the combination of digital transformation and green transformation in traditional craft villages has helped preserve cultural quintessence, while opening up opportunities to develop experiential tourism and OCOP products, affirming that the elderly are creative "advanced digital citizens".

Concluding the workshop, Vice President of the Central Committee of the Vietnam Association of the Elderly Phan Tuan Hung said that from these in-depth analyses, the Association will have a more comprehensive view of opportunities and challenges; thereby proposing practical and effective solutions to maximize the role of the elderly in the overall development of the country.
